A Pharmacy Technician in our organization is a positive, charismatic, team-oriented individual with a dedication to customer service and patient care.

Someone who can manage competing priorities, work quickly, is technology savvy, and has strong communication skills would be a good fit for this role.

This position is categorized as compliance critical and, as such, requires and is assigned specific responsibility for ensuring continual and proper compliance with all division, corporate and regulatory requirements.

  • Accurately enter prescription information into the pharmacy system.
  • Verify patient information and prescription details.
  • Ensure compliance with all state and federal regulations.
  • Measure, count, and label medications.
  • Repackage bulk medications into individual prescriptions or into automated dispensing systems.
  • Accurately pick, pack, and ship completed medication orders in a timely manner.
  • Submit / receive orders and place inventory in stock.
  • Operates the point-of-sale system.
  • Perform regular stock counts and manage reorder levels.
  • Store medications according to safety and regulatory guidelines.
  • Communicate with patients, prescribers, and other staff to solve problems or answer questions.
  • Provide information on prescription status and delivery.
  • Participate in achieving business goals and metrics for the pharmacy.
  • Standing and walking for long periods of time during shifts.
  • Lift, push, and carry heavy packages, sometimes weighing up to 50 pounds.
  • Operate material handling equipment as needed.

What your background should look like

Normally requires a minimum of two (2) years directly related and progressively responsible ambulatory pharmacy experience;

bachelor's degree program preferred. Pharmacy technician certification with a national technical certification organization, such as Pharmacy Technician Certification Board (PTCB) or other comparable national certification required.

State pharmacy certification is acceptable if core competencies are equal to or better than national certification requirements.
